Compensation: What Can You Claim?
Victims of personal injury accidents in Texas may be entitled to various forms of compensation, including:
- Medical Expenses – Coverage for hospital stays, surgeries, rehabilitation, and future medical care, including prescription medications, physical therapy, and specialist consultations.
- Lost Wages – Compensation for time missed from work, including both short-term losses and long-term diminished earning capacity if your injuries prevent you from returning to your previous employment.
- Pain and Suffering – Compensation for emotional distress, PTSD, depression, anxiety, and the overall diminished quality of life caused by the accident.
- Property Damage – Reimbursement for vehicle repairs or replacement, as well as compensation for damaged personal belongings such as electronics, clothing, and other valuables affected by the accident.
- Punitive Damages – Additional compensation in cases of gross negligence or intentional harm, designed to punish the responsible party and discourage future misconduct.
- Wrongful Death Claims – Compensation for surviving family members in fatal personal injury cases, including funeral expenses, loss of financial support, and loss of companionship.
- Future Medical Costs – If your injury requires long-term care, multiple surgeries, or specialized treatment, your compensation may include projected future medical expenses to ensure continued care.
- Loss of Consortium – Compensation for the impact the injury has on your personal relationships, including loss of companionship, affection, and the ability to participate in family activities.
- Disability and Permanent Impairment – If the injury leads to permanent disability or impairment, compensation may be awarded for assistive devices, home modifications, and lifestyle changes necessary to accommodate the disability.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. How long do I have to file a personal injury claim in Texas?
Texas law requires that personal injury claims be filed within two years from the date of the accident. If you fail to file within this timeframe, you may lose your right to pursue compensation. It’s important to contact Josh Maness as soon as possible to protect your legal rights.
2. What damages can I recover in a personal injury case?
Personal injury victims can recover economic and non-economic damages, including medical expenses, lost income, pain and suffering, emotional distress, and property damage. Josh Maness will assess your case to determine the full scope of compensation available.

4. How long does a personal injury case take?
The length of a personal injury case varies depending on factors such as the complexity of the claim, the willingness of insurance companies to settle, and whether litigation is necessary. Some cases are resolved in months, while others may take over a year.
5.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?
Texas follows a modified comparative negligence rule, meaning you can still recover damages if you were less than 51% at fault for the accident. However, your compensation will be reduced based on your percentage of fault.
